Job Description

Provide Thought Leadership & Drive Change

  • Deliver data-driven insights through advanced algorithms and statistical models aligned with Supply Chain strategy, maximizing profitability and minimizing costs.
  • Collaborate with leadership to effectively solve problems, assess results, and communicate actionable recommendations.
  • Build relationships with cross-functional teams to drive progress and adoption of Data Science projects.
  • Execute discovery sprints and deep EDA to convert anecdotes into testable hypotheses, KPIs, and use cases across supply chain functions.
  • Define and track operational KPIs with model health to tie analytics to service, cost, safety, and cash.
  • Translate complex analyses into simple narratives and decision memos leaders can act on, linking findings to economics and operational playbooks.

Advanced Modeling and Analysis

  • Identify and prioritize projects with the most significant returns and develop advanced mathematical and statistical models.
  • Design optimization/ML/simulation models and package them to drive day-to-day operations and decisions with clear recommendations and "what-if" scenarios.
  • Create high-quality features and datasets with lineage and quality checks; stand up lightweight feature stores and reusable "EDA fact packs" to accelerate future work.
  • Develop, maintain, and optimize models in cloud environments, ensuring business teams can leverage insights with actionable recommendations.
  • Collect, cleanse, transform, and curate structured and unstructured data into usable formats for research and analysis.
  • Utilize tools like SQL and data APIs to manage data in various storage environments, ensuring privacy and confidentiality.
